Synopsis "Hart Beats "

Alex Hart's life is in tatters. Ruined romance. Broken up band. Everything is gone.Spitfire Junction is one of the hottest bands on the indie rock scene, but after a few 'problems' with their drummer, they need to replace him. Alex appears to be the perfect fit, and a fresh start with a chance to throw himself into an immediate UK tour is just what he needs.Johnny Scott's reputation precedes him. Bass playing, flirting, and never taking the same man to bed twice. That is until he meets the new drummer, Alex. Suddenly his usual philandering ways don't seem to interest him anymore. Before he knows it, the chemistry bubbling between him and Alex is too much to resist, and Johnny's never really been one to play by the rules.When Alex's ex reappears and threatens both Alex and the band, Johnny wants to do everything he can to protect Alex from his ex, and the downfall of everything that he's been working to rebuild - his life, his career, himself.Can Alex's life survive his ex's snare? Or will his time with Spitfire Junction and Johnny end on a downbeat?---Hart Beats is a standalone in the MM Rockstar/Rock Band Romance. It's a hot bass player and drummer gay romance set in England (UK) with a side of humour, steamy sex, and some elements of emotional abuse.
